Lee Jae-myung, Democratic Party Presidential Candidate, Begins Campaign With Visit To National Cemetery
Lee Jae-myung, along with Democratic Party leaders and lawmakers, observes a moment of silence at the Memorial Tower at the Seoul National Cemetery in Dongjak District, Seoul, on April 28, 2025, South Korea. (Photo by Chris Jung/NurPhoto) -

South Korea Forest Fire
A view of the temple before the forest fire at Gounsa (Goeunsa) Temple in Uiseong, South Korea, on July 3, 201. The engulfing flames destroy Gounsa Temple in Uiseong, an ancient temple built in 681 during the Silla Dynasty (57 B.C.-A.D. 935). National treasures stored in the temple are relocated to other locations. (Photo by Seung-il Ryu/NurPhoto) -
